Is it safe to drink absinthe?

2 min read

Asked by: Tim Moorehead

Drinking absinthe straight is not recommended because the green distilled spirit has a powerful flavor and high alcohol content. Beyond the potential of burning your taste buds, absinthe is so strong that it can be dangerous if you drink too much.

How much is a bottle of absinthe?

around $40 to $50

Absinthe is fairly expensive, but you use a very small amounts at a time (think: 1 teaspoon in a drink). A high quality 750 ml bottle costs around $40 to $50; high end bottles can go up to $70.

What gives the least hangover?

Vodka

Vodka is known to be the best alcoholic beverage for the most minimal hangover. Gin, light rum and white wine are runner-ups—with brandy and whiskey being at the bottom of the list.

What two organs does alcohol damage the most?

Heavy drinking takes a toll on the liver, and can lead to a variety of problems and liver inflammations including: Steatosis, or fatty liver.



Heart:

  • Cardiomyopathy – Stretching and drooping of heart muscle.
  • Arrhythmias – Irregular heart beat.
  • Stroke.
  • High blood pressure.
